"Nielsen Report: YouTube and Peacock Lead U.S. TV Streaming Milestones"

TL;DR Summary
Nielsen's latest report shows YouTube's continued dominance in TV streaming, with 8.6% of viewing on television screens and over 1 billion hours of daily content watched. Gen Z favors user-generated content, leading to a surge in top YouTubers' TV watch time. However, TikTok remains strong on mobile devices and is testing longer video uploads, potentially challenging YouTube's dominance. YouTube has also achieved milestones with 100 million paying users for YouTube Music and YouTube Premium, 8 million subscribers for YouTube TV, and over 70 billion daily views for YouTube Shorts.
